Sound Tracker
The Sound Tracker is an FPS oriented feature that provides a visual indication
localizing the source of the strongest sound while in a game. The Sound Tracker
captions the 5.1 and 7.1 sound streams processed by your audio system, and is
displayed in all applications and games using DirectX 9, 9c, 10 and 11. Please
remember Sound Tracker is only available if you are using an audio device that
supports Nahimic 2 effects.
ON / OFF button and hotkey - switches the Sound Tracker on or off.
ƒ
Hotkey - use the CTRL + SHIFT + S to turn ON / OFF the Sound Tracker.
ƒ
7.1 Audio Test - launch a 7.1 audio sample allowing you to preview how the radar
ƒ
will react in your game.
Transparency - allows you to adjust the transparency of the Sound Tracker,
ƒ
making it look more or less discrete.
Scale - allows you to adjust the scale of the Sound Tracker, making it look bigger
ƒ
or smaller.
